Chuc Thanh Pagoda is a beautiful and historic Buddhist temple located in the charming city of Hoi An, Vietnam. The pagoda is believed to have been built in the 15th century, making it one of the oldest temples in the region. The architecture of the pagoda is a blend of Vietnamese and Chinese styles, with intricate carvings and colorful decorations adorning the walls and roof.
The main hall of the pagoda houses a large statue of Buddha, which is surrounded by smaller statues of other Buddhist deities. The atmosphere inside the hall is peaceful and serene, with the scent of incense filling the air. Visitors can also explore the surrounding gardens, which are filled with beautiful flowers and trees.
One of the most interesting features of Chuc Thanh Pagoda is its history. The temple was once a center of learning for Buddhist monks, and it played an important role in the spread of Buddhism throughout Vietnam. Many famous monks and scholars have studied at the pagoda over the centuries, and it remains an important cultural and religious site to this day.
